macOS 禁用 mediaanalysisd
2026/6/8 1:11:34 网站建设 项目流程

背景

MAC系统不活跃,屏幕关闭之后, 有个服务会执行。

每次都把机器烧得发烫。 如果把屏幕合上, 那就更加热了,还不能散热出去。

问了几次AI,这次居然有了个结果, 相关信息如下:

macOS 禁用 mediaanalysisd

正确命令

# 禁用 mediaanalysisd(照片分析/人脸识别等后台服务)sudolaunchctl disable system/com.apple.mediaanalysisd launchctl disable gui/$(id-u)/com.apple.mediaanalysisd

完整操作步骤

1. 先停止正在运行的进程

# 查看是否在运行psaux|grepmediaanalysisd# 强制终止sudokillallmediaanalysisd

2. 禁用服务

# 禁用系统级sudolaunchctl disable system/com.apple.mediaanalysisd# 禁用当前用户级launchctl disable gui/$(id-u)/com.apple.mediaanalysisd

3. 卸载 plist(立即生效)

# 查找对应的 plistfind/System/Library/LaunchDaemons /System/Library/LaunchAgents\~/Library/LaunchAgents /Library/LaunchAgents\-name"*mediaanalysis*"2>/dev/null# 卸载(示例路径,根据实际查找结果调整)sudolaunchctl bootout system/com.apple.mediaanalysisd launchctl bootout gui/$(id-u)/com.apple.mediaanalysisd

注意事项

注意点说明
⚠️ SIP 保护macOS 11+ 有 SIP,可能阻止禁用系统服务
⚠️ 影响禁用后照片 App的人脸识别、场景分类、回忆功能会失效
⚠️ 系统更新macOS 升级后可能被重新启用

如果 SIP 阻止了操作

# 方法一:关闭 SIP(需重启进 Recovery 模式)# Command + R 开机 → 终端 → csrutil disable# 方法二(推荐):不禁用服务,限制资源占用# 通过低电量模式间接限制后台活动sudopmset-alowpowermode1

恢复(如果后悔了)

sudolaunchctlenablesystem/com.apple.mediaanalysisd launchctlenablegui/$(id-u)/com.apple.mediaanalysisd# 重启生效

你为什么想禁用它?

常见原因:

  • CPU 占用过高→ 建议先等它分析完(首次可能持续几天)
  • 风扇狂转→ 可以临时killall而不是永久禁用
  • 隐私顾虑→ 禁用是合理选择

如果是 CPU 问题,也可以用nice降低优先级而不是完全禁用:

sudorenice20$(pgrep mediaanalysisd)

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询